M&Ms has just posted an interactive movie quiz to spotlight the M&M's Dark Chocolate Candies.  I came upon it while browsing USATODAYsHard Candy” column. 

The object of the quiz is to solve riddles representing 50 dark movies.  The riddles are part of a giant interactive painting.

To play, you look for images. If you think you know what film the riddle represents, click on the image and type the name of the film in the available space. If you're right, the box turns green and the image is grayed out.  If you are incorrect (or you simply mis-spell the title of the film), the box turns red.
